Reviewing the files from your upgrade attempt you seem to have enabled a PPA that provides Xorg and python packages. This will prevent the upgrade as that PPA contains packages which generate failures when trying to calculate the upgrade. You can revert the PPA by installing the ppa-purge package from the official Ubuntu archive and then running 'sudo ppa-purge ppa:oibaf/ graphics- drivers' . After that you can try upgrading again and if it still fails open a new bug report. Thanks and good luck!
